XDC Network Overview

Before diving into the price prediction, let's first understand what XDC Network is all about. Launched in March 2017, XDC Network is an enterprise-ready blockchain combining the best public and private blockchains.

It offers a decentralized infrastructure solution that enhances efficiency, removes intermediaries, and increases system transparency. Headquartered in Singapore, XDC Network was founded by Karan Bharadwaj, Atul Khekade, and Ritesh Kakkad.

With their expertise and vision, XDC Network has overcome numerous obstacles in the global trading and financial space, bringing together buyers, suppliers, financiers, trade unions, and banks on a peer-to-peer platform.

Historical Performance of XDC

To understand the future potential of XDC, it's crucial to analyze its historical performance. XDC Network has experienced significant fluctuations in its price since its inception. 

In April 2018, the price of XDC reached its highest point at $0.0280, but it didn't sustain this upward momentum and fell to $0.0240.

XDC Price Chart

By November 2018, XDC hit a peak of $0.011, only to drop to its support level of around $0.00067 in December 2018. 

The bearish momentum continued until the beginning of 2020. However, XDC Network recovered and reached an all-time high of $0.1939 in August 2021.

Since then, the price of XDC has experienced some corrections and currently trades around $0.055. Despite the mixed trend, XDC Network holds the potential to recover and reach new highs in the upcoming years.

What is NFT Minting?

Minting an NFT refers to the process of turning a digital file — such as artwork, music, video, or other digital collectibles — into a unique token recorded on a blockchain. This tokenization certifies the originality and ownership of the asset in a verifiable manner. Unlike cryptocurrencies, NFTs are unique and cannot be exchanged on a one-to-one basis.

Choosing the Right Blockchain for NFT

Several blockchains support NFT minting, each with distinct features, costs, and communities. The most popular blockchain for NFTs has been Ethereum due to its widespread adoption and support for ERC-721 and ERC-1155 token standards. However, alternatives such as Binance Smart Chain, Solana, Polygon, and Tezos offer different advantages, such as lower transaction fees or faster processing times.

When deciding where to mint your NFT, consider factors like network fees (also known as gas fees), environmental impact, and marketplace support. Analytical tools, including Token Metrics, can offer insights into blockchain performance and trends, helping you make an informed technical decision.

Selecting an NFT Platform

Once you have chosen a blockchain, the next step is to select an NFT platform that facilitates minting and listing your digital asset. Popular NFT marketplaces such as OpenSea, Rarible, Foundation, and Mintable provide user-friendly interfaces to upload digital files, set metadata, and mint tokens.

Some platforms have specific entry requirements, such as invitation-only access or curation processes, while others are open to all creators. Consider the platform's user base, fees, minting options (e.g., lazy minting or direct minting), and supported blockchains before proceeding.

Step-by-Step Process to Mint Your Own NFT

  1. Prepare Your Digital Asset: Have your digital file ready — this could be an image, audio, video, or 3D model.
  2. Create a Digital Wallet: Set up a cryptocurrency wallet (such as MetaMask or Trust Wallet) compatible with your chosen blockchain and platform.
  3. Fund Your Wallet: Add some cryptocurrency to your wallet to cover minting and transaction fees. For Ethereum-based platforms, this typically means ETH.
  4. Connect Wallet to Platform: Link your wallet to the NFT marketplace where you intend to mint your NFT.
  5. Upload Your File and Add Metadata: Provide necessary details, including title, description, and any unlockable content.
  6. Mint the NFT: Initiate the minting process. The platform will create the token on the blockchain and assign it to your wallet.
  7. Manage and List Your NFT: After minting, you can choose to keep, transfer, or list the NFT for sale on the marketplace.

Understanding Costs and Fees

Minting an NFT typically involves transaction fees known as gas fees, which vary based on blockchain network congestion and platform policies. Costs can fluctuate significantly; therefore, it's prudent to monitor fee trends, potentially using analytical resources like Token Metrics to gain visibility into network conditions.

Some NFT platforms offer "lazy minting," allowing creators to mint NFTs with zero upfront fees, with costs incurred only upon sale. Understanding these financial mechanics is crucial to planning your minting process efficiently.

What Are Centralized Exchanges?

Centralized exchanges (CEXs) operate as intermediaries that facilitate buying, selling, and trading cryptocurrencies. Users deposit funds into the exchange's custody and execute trades on its platform. Unlike decentralized exchanges, where users maintain control of their private keys and assets, centralized exchanges hold users' assets on their behalf, which introduces specific vulnerabilities and considerations.

Security Risks

One of the primary risks associated with centralized exchanges is security vulnerability. Holding large sums of digital assets in a single entity makes exchanges prominent targets for hackers. Over the years, numerous high-profile breaches have resulted in the loss of millions of dollars worth of crypto assets. These attacks often exploit software vulnerabilities, insider threats, or phishing campaigns.

Beyond external hacking attempts, users must be aware of the risks posed by potential internal malfeasance within these organizations. Since exchanges control private keys to user assets, trust in their operational security and governance practices is critical.

Custodial Risk and Asset Ownership

Using centralized exchanges means users relinquish direct control over their private keys. This custodial arrangement introduces counterparty risk, fundamentally differing from holding assets in self-custody wallets. In situations of insolvency, regulatory intervention, or technical failures, users may face difficulties accessing or retrieving their funds.

Additionally, the lack of comprehensive insurance coverage on many platforms means users bear the brunt of potential losses. The concept "not your keys, not your coins" encapsulates this risk, emphasizing that asset ownership and control are distinct on centralized platforms.

Regulatory and Compliance Risks

Centralized exchanges typically operate under jurisdictional regulations which can vary widely. Regulatory scrutiny may lead to sudden operational restrictions, asset freezes, or delisting of certain cryptocurrencies. Users of these platforms should be aware that regulatory changes can materially impact access to their assets.

Furthermore, compliance requirements such as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) procedures involve sharing personal information, posing privacy considerations. Regulatory pressures could also compel exchanges to surveil or restrict user activities.

Liquidity and Market Risks

Large centralized exchanges generally offer high liquidity, facilitating quick trade execution. However, liquidity can vary significantly between platforms and tokens, possibly leading to slippage or failed orders during volatile conditions. In extreme scenarios, liquidity crunches may limit the ability to convert assets efficiently.

Moreover, centralized control over order books and matching engines means that trade execution transparency is limited compared to decentralized protocols. Users should consider market structure risks when interacting with centralized exchanges.

Operational and Technical Risks

System outages, software bugs, or maintenance periods pose operational risks on these platforms. Unexpected downtime can prevent users from acting promptly in dynamic markets. Moreover, technical glitches could jeopardize order accuracy, deposits, or withdrawals.

Best practices involve users staying informed about platform status and understanding terms of service that govern incident responses. Awareness of past incidents can factor into decisions about trustworthiness.

Understanding Crypto and Web3

Before exploring the nuances between investing in crypto assets and Web3 companies, it's important to clarify what each represents.

  • Cryptocurrencies are digital currencies that operate on blockchain technology, enabling peer-to-peer transactions with varying protocols and use cases.
  • Web3 broadly refers to a decentralized internet infrastructure leveraging blockchain technologies to create applications, platforms, and services that prioritize user control, privacy, and decentralization.

Web3 companies often develop decentralized applications (dApps), offer blockchain-based services, or build infrastructure layers for the decentralized web.

Key Considerations When Evaluating Investment Options

Deciding between crypto assets or Web3 companies involves analyzing different dynamics:

  1. Market Maturity and Volatility
    Cryptocurrencies generally exhibit higher price volatility influenced by market sentiment, regulatory news, and technology updates. Web3 companies, often in startup or growth phases, carry inherent business risk but may relate more to traditional company valuation metrics.
  2. Fundamental Drivers
    Crypto assets derive value from network utility, adoption, scarcity mechanisms, and consensus protocols. Web3 firms generate value through product innovation, user engagement, revenue models, and ability to scale decentralized solutions.
  3. Regulatory Environment
    Both realms face evolving regulatory landscapes globally, with different degrees of scrutiny around cryptocurrencies and blockchain enterprises. Awareness of legal considerations is essential for educational understanding.
  4. Technological Innovation
    Web3 companies typically focus on developing novel decentralized infrastructures and applications. Crypto projects may emphasize improvements in consensus algorithms, interoperability, or token economics.
